About Patrick K. Ng
Patrick K. Ng is a scholar working on Electrical and Electronic Engineering, Materials Chemistry, Electrochemistry, Biomedical Engineering and Renewable Energy, Sustainability and the Environment, having authored 17 papers that have together received 341 indexed citations. Recurring topics across this work include Electrodeposition and Electroless Coatings (6 papers), Electrochemical Analysis and Applications (4 papers), Membrane-based Ion Separation Techniques (4 papers), Corrosion Behavior and Inhibition (3 papers), Electrocatalysts for Energy Conversion (3 papers), Advanced Battery Technologies Research (2 papers), Nanoporous metals and alloys (2 papers) and Electric Vehicles and Infrastructure (1 paper). The work is most often cited by research in Electrochemistry (98 citations), Electrical and Electronic Engineering (200 citations), Renewable Energy, Sustainability and the Environment (54 citations), Filtration and Separation (6 citations) and Catalysis (19 citations). Patrick K. Ng has collaborated with scholars based in United States, Venezuela and United Kingdom. Frequent co-authors include Richard C. Alkire, Ralph E. White, Zhengzhong Mao, C. D. Fuerst, B Clemens, Eric Schneider, J. B. Webb, Douglas Brodie, Ivan E. Locci and T. E. Mitchell. Their work appears in journals such as Journal of The Electrochemical Society, Journal of Membrane Science, Journal of Leukocyte Biology, Journal of materials research/Pratt's guide to venture capital sources and Analytical Methods.
